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

"American Spring"? Hardly. We're not talking about the government, here.

Look, you want to make complaints about your former employer? Fine. But if you do so publicly, be prepared to have a much harder time finding your next job (or if you've already found your next job, they may reevaluate their decision to hire you). Any company should be wary about hiring someone who has a history of airing their dirty laundry in public.

The truth is that if you want to, you can create change, even in large companies like Microsoft, and even without being in a management position. Most people are simply too impatient and not willing to do the work. --It takes time to build influence and figure out what has to be said in public vs in private. Most(?) engineers aren't very good at politics - we're blunt and worry more about saying what we think needs to be said than how people will take it, an approach that tends to fail miserably when dealing with non-engineers.

And, of course, eventually you'll probably move to another company no matter what. When I've decided to move on, I've always made sure to send my manager an email describing what I think the company was doing right, what it was doing wrong, and what made me decide it was time to leave. At that point, they can decide how much of that they want to share up the management chain, and this way I don't burn bridges.



>>The truth is that if you want to, you can create change, even in large companies like Microsoft, and even without being in a management position. Most people are simply too impatient and not willing to do the work.

My experience has been the opposite. Every time I've tried to create some nice stuff, the manager above me always perceived as a threat to his position.

And he purposefully rewarded under performers and build his own gang around such people to gather support.

In fact one manager told me, I am not a good player because I was going too fast, and good team player always goes as fast his team.

In other words, he wanted me to become as inefficient as others if I had to become his best man.

Good experience in $LARGECOMPANIES are exceptions, not rules.


"American Spring"? Hardly. We're not talking about the government, here.

Yeah, but in this country, it's corporate (not governmental) malevolence that is the problem.

Any company should be wary about hiring someone who has a history of airing their dirty laundry in public.

Attitudes like yours, while not uncommon, are the reason companies are able to pull so much unethical shit. People are afraid to speak up because they're worried about what will happen to them in the future.

If companies don't want to be disparaged by ex-employees, they should treat them well. And if things get to a point where someone decent still needs to be fired, they should write a severance contract. If you fire good employees without severance, you deserve to have your name dragged through the mud. If you're completely cash-strapped and can't afford a severance check, at least have the decency to (a) write a good reference, and (b) not contest the person's unemployment.

The truth is that if you want to, you can create change, even in large companies like Microsoft, and even without being in a management position. Most people are simply too impatient and not willing to do the work.

Ha! Not so. Important change steps on the toes of people who are entrenched and powerful. Always. Sure, you can clean up a few desks, but real change is just hard to push through.

It takes time to build influence and figure out what has to be said in public vs in private.

Right or wrong, many people find white-collar social climbing to be disgusting and slimy. One could argue that this attitude reflects defensive dismissal or "sour grapes" (i.e. because people aren't good at it, they decry it as an immoral mode of combat) but I think there is some valor in that attitude, nonetheless. Ideally, decisions should be made based on whether they are right or wrong, not based on political extrinsics.

When I've decided to move on, I've always made sure to send my manager an email describing what I think the company was doing right, what it was doing wrong, and what made me decide it was time to leave.

I've never seen that have any kind of effect. In fact, when leaving a company is the time when I'd be least inclined to try to "help" it, because I have no reason to care anymore, and because a departing employee has no credibility anyway.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: